The NetApp SANtricity Performance App for Splunk Enterprise provides visibility into the health and performance of NetApp E-Series and EF-Series storage systems. This document is intended to provide installation and deployment information for the app and background omits components.

Splunk 6.1 or higher installed On a Linux server.
NetApp E-Series/EF-Series Storage Arrays (any E-Series or EF-Series model running controller firmware 7.84 or higher).
Note: It may be necessary to enable the "Legacy Management Interface" on newer E-Series controllers in order for them to provide data to the NetApp SANtricity Performance App.
Storage capacity for configuration and performance data to accommodate one year of data collection. Additional Splunk license may be required.
For smaller storage arrays up to 24 drives, estimate 100MB per day per storage array.
For larger storage arrays of 300 drives or more, estimate 500MB per day per storage array.
N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y v1.3 or greater.
Download the latest version from from https://mysupport.netapp.com/NOW/cgi-bin/software/?product=E-Series+SANtricity+Web+Services+%28REST+API%29&platform=WebServices.
Provides REST API to the storage systems and is available for both Windows and Linux systems.
N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y v2.0 or greater is required to create a hierarchical folder structure of arrays. This can be done through the REST API.
Technology Add-on for NetApp SANtricity - The data collection app, which also requires python.
NetApp SANtricity Performance App - The data visualization app.
These instructions describe installation of all the components of the solution on a single server where Splunk version 6.1 or higher is installed. Because this node requires a Python interpreter to drive the REST collection mechanism, it is simpler if this is a full instance of Splunk (splunk package, not splunk forwarder).
Note: These instructions assume all the components described here are installed in a single directory; that is Splunk Enterprise, Web Services Proxy, and the app components.
Note: The data collection app will ingest a variable amount of data, depending upon the number and size of the monitored arrays. The volume of data may exceed the bounds of the trial license provided with the base package (500MB / day). Therefore, it may be required to purchase a separate Splunk license to account for the data of the monitored arrays.
1 INSTALLATION OF NETAPP SANTRICITY WEB SERVICES PROXY
* Download an appropriate version of N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y from [NetApp Support]
(https://mysupport.netapp.com/NOW/cgi-bin/software/?product=E-Series+SANtricity+Web+Services+%28REST+API%29&platform=Web+Services+Proxy).
* Install N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y according to the included installation instructions appropriate for your environment.
* If using N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y 3.0+, uncheck the box to Validate storage array certificates OR manage certificates for communication between Web Services and each array outside of Splunk.
* Modify the wsconfig.xml file included with your installation.
* Set env key="stats.poll.interval" to an appropriate interval in seconds (the suggested default is 60)
* Set env key="stats.poll.save.history" to 1 (or greater if appropriate)
* ONLY if using NetApp SANtricity Web Services Proxy 3.0+, set env key="trust.all.arrays" to true OR manage certificates for communication between Web Services and each array outside of Splunk
* See more information about these settings in the appropriate User Guide at NetApp Support
2 Install the NetApp SANtricity Performance App.
* Within the Splunk user interface an "app:" menu appears within the upper left corner. Clicking this pops up a button reading Manage Apps.
* From within the next page (listing the installed applications), the button Install app from file will allow an administrator to upload an app directly to Splunk from their local system.
* Restart Splunk if required.
3 Install the Technology Add-on for NetApp SANtricity.
Note: Follow the same steps as did for app to install add-on.
4 CONFIGURATION OF Add-on.
* Navigate to the NetApp SANtricity Add-on, click on the "Configuration" page, go to the "Account" Tab then click "Add", fill in "Proxy Instance", "Web Proxy", "Verify SSL Certificate", "Username" and "Password".
* Navigate to NetApp SANtricity Add-on, click on "Inputs" page and then click "Create New Input"->"NetApp ESeries Monitor" and fill the "Name", "Interval", "Index", "Proxy Instance" and "System ID" fields.
* Navigate to NetApp SANtricity Add-on, click on "Inputs" page and then click "Create New Input"->"NetApp ESeries Register and Monitor" and fill the "Name", "Interval", "Index", "Proxy Instance", "IP 1", "IP 2" and "Password" fields.
NOTE: By default, all connections will be done with ssl verification. To disable SSL Verification, refer To Disable SSL Certificate Verification.
1 A large environment in this context has more than 50 storage arrays to be monitored. For information about distributed deployment for Splunk, please visit Splunk's documentation:
http://docs.splunk.com/Documentation/Splunk/6.4.0/Deploy/Distributedoverview
2 Splunk version 6.4 or higher must be installed on the data collection node. Because this node requires a Python interpreter to drive the REST collection mechanism, it is simpler if this is a full instance of Splunk (splunk package, not splunkforwarder).
Note: The data collection app will ingest a variable amount of data, depending upon the number and size of the monitored arrays. The volume of data may exceed the bounds of the trial license provided with the base package (500 MB per day per storage array). Therefore, it may be required to purchase a separate Splunk license to account for the data of the monitored arrays.
3 Configure the outputs.conf configuration to specify where the collector should send its data. This destination may in fact include several distinct indexers, across which the data will be spread. Consult the administrator of the Splunk deployment to figure out the appropriate settings
4 For rest of the installation, steps 1-4 in the previous section can be followed
